Journal of Vision is an open-access, peer-reviewed journal dedicated to advancing the understanding of visual perception in humans, animals, and machines. With focus on visual processing, cognition and related areas like vision correction, the journal encompasses a broad spectrum of topics including basic visual mechanisms, computational models, visual neuroscience, and clinical vision research.
Articles may cover a wide range of methodologies, including psychophysics, electrophysiology, neuroimaging, and computational modeling, offering valuable insights for researchers, clinicians, and industry professionals alike. This publication is indexed by PubMed Central, Scopus and Web of Science, solidifying its place as an outlet for important research.
